How they compare
Belize currently reports 20.7% against 20.1% in Cuba, a difference of 0.6%.
Across all 26 years both countries report, Belize has been ahead every year.
Belize ranks 93rd and Cuba ranks 96th of 206 countries.
Belize has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belize | Cuba |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 42.6% | 20.0% | 22.6% | Belize |
| 2010s | 37.3% | 19.1% | 18.2% | Belize |
| 2020s | 26.7% | 18.5% | 8.2% | Belize |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
